#aedfe4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aedfe4 is composed of 68.2% red, 87.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.7%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 185.6 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 78.8%. #aedfe4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#5dbfc9.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

#aedfe4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#aedfe4 has RGB values of R:174, G:223,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11460580.

Shades and Tints of #aedfe4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020707 is the darkest color, while #f8fcfd is the lightest one.
